What Are the Benefits of Booking Direct for Guests?
Before we explain our strategies for securing more direct bookings for our property owners, let’s review the many benefits of direct bookings for guests:
#1
Cost Savings
When guests book your property on an OTA (like Airbnb or Booking.com), they will pay a service fee of 10–20% of the total property cost. This fee covers the costs of using the platform, like secure transactions, customer support, marketing, and booking management. And, as a property owner, you will pay an additional commission fee for using the platform, which is usually 3–15% of the booking subtotal.
Think about it — for a week-long stay in a beachfront villa that costs $2,000, your guests could end up paying up to $400 in fees, and you’ll pay $60–300! Not only is this frustrating, but it’s also unnecessary.
When guests book directly through your website or a property management company like Special Places of Costa Rica, they’ll save on service fees while you save on commission fees, leading to a positive customer experience (and a more affordable stay).

How Do Direct Bookings and Bookings from OTAs Work Together?
Here’s the deal — even though booking direct might provide the best deal for you and your guests, that doesn’t mean that OTAs don’t have a time and place.
For example, guests who use OTAs are more likely to book last-minute trips than guests who book directly, which can help to maintain a full rental calendar. As a property owner, using direct bookings and bookings from OTAs together is the best way to guarantee success. You’ll be able to keep more money in your pocket from the guests who book directly, but keep your property booked 24/7 by reaching guests who exclusively use Airbnb, Vrbo, or other third-party booking platforms to fill in the gaps.
Breaking Down the Numbers: Vacation Rental Performance by Booking Source
As of April 2025, here is a breakdown of the platforms guests use most often to book vacation rentals from Special Places of Costa Rica:
- Airbnb — 32.1%
- Direct Bookings — 31.0%
- Booking.com — 12.3%
- Vrbo — 9.1%
- Reserved by Owner — 8.8%
- Expedia — 2.5%
- Other OTAs — 4.2%
